服务器上如何配置web站点端口
-
在服务器上配置web站点端口需要进行以下步骤:
-
打开服务器的防火墙:
首先,确保服务器的防火墙已经打开。防火墙是一种安全机制,可以保护服务器免受未经授权的访问。根据操作系统的不同,打开防火墙的方法也有所不同。 -
安装Web服务器软件:
选择一种适合你的需求的Web服务器软件,如Apache、Nginx等。在服务器上安装选定的软件,确保其能够运行。 -
修改Web服务器的配置文件:
找到Web服务器软件的配置文件,通常是在服务器的/etc目录下。根据软件的不同,配置文件的位置和格式也会有所不同。打开配置文件,在其中找到端口设置项。 -
指定端口号:
在配置文件中,找到监听端口的设置项。默认情况下,Web服务器会监听80端口,即通过HTTP协议提供服务。你可以修改该端口号为任何你想要的数字,只需确保所选端口未被其他服务占用即可。 -
保存并重启Web服务器:
在修改完配置文件后,保存文件并重启Web服务器软件,使配置生效。重启服务器的方法根据操作系统的不同而不同,但通常可以使用命令行工具或服务管理工具来完成。 -
配置服务器防火墙允许访问新端口:
如果使用了防火墙,需要确保允许外部访问所设置的新端口。在防火墙配置中添加相应的规则,允许入站和出站流量通过新端口。 -
测试端口是否开放:
最后,使用浏览器或其他工具,访问服务器的IP地址和所设置的新端口,确保可以正常访问网站。如果一切正常,说明你成功地配置了Web站点端口。
以上是在服务器上配置Web站点端口的基本步骤。具体操作可能因服务器的操作系统和所选的Web服务器软件而略有差异,但整体流程基本相同。根据实际情况,你可能还需要进行额外的设置和安全考虑。
1年前 -
-
在服务器上配置web站点端口的过程如下:
-
确定可用端口:首先要检查服务器上的可用端口,可以通过运行命令 "netstat -an" 查看当前打开的端口。常用的web端口是80和443(HTTPS),但是也可以选择其他未使用的端口作为web站点的端口。
-
配置防火墙规则:如果使用的是防火墙软件或者服务器自带的防火墙功能,需要确保端口已经在防火墙规则中打开。可以通过编辑防火墙配置文件或者使用防火墙管理工具来添加允许访问的端口。
-
配置web服务器:根据所使用的web服务器软件不同,配置方法也会有所不同。常用的web服务器软件有Apache、Nginx和IIS。以Apache为例,在配置文件 httpd.conf 中找到 Listen 指令,并将其值设置为所需的端口号。
-
重启web服务器:在修改完配置文件后,需要重新启动web服务器使配置生效。可以使用命令 "service httpd restart"(对于Apache)来重启web服务器。
-
测试端口是否打开:在配置完端口后,可以通过在浏览器中输入服务器的IP地址和端口号来访问web站点。如果能够正常访问,说明端口配置成功。如果无法访问,可能是端口被防火墙阻止或者其他配置错误,需要重新检查配置并排查问题。
需要注意的是,在配置web站点端口时要确保选择的端口没有被其他进程占用,并且要遵守常规的端口分配原则,如将安全性要求较高的站点使用HTTPS协议,并使用80端口、443端口作为默认端口等。此外,还可以通过配置虚拟主机来同时在同一台服务器上运行多个web站点,并且为每个站点指定不同的端口。
1年前 -
-
配置web站点端口是指在服务器上设置特定的端口号来监听HTTP请求,并将请求转发到相应的web应用程序。下面是在常见服务器上配置web站点端口的方法和操作流程。
配置Apache服务器:
- 打开Apache服务器的配置文件httpd.conf。具体位置和名称可能因服务器和操作系统而异。例如,在Linux系统中,位置可能是/etc/httpd/conf/httpd.conf。
- 在配置文件中搜索“Listen”关键字,找到类似于“Listen 80”的行。该行指示Apache服务器监听80端口号。
- 更改80为所需的端口号。例如,如果要将web站点配置到8080端口,则更改为“Listen 8080”。
- 保存文件并重新启动Apache服务器。
配置Nginx服务器:
- 打开Nginx服务器的配置文件nginx.conf。具体位置和名称可能因服务器和操作系统而异。例如,在Linux系统中,位置可能是/etc/nginx/nginx.conf。
- 在配置文件中找到“server”块,该块定义了一个web站点的配置。
- 在“server”块中,找到“listen”关键字,并将其后的端口号更改为所需的端口号。例如,将“listen 80;”更改为“listen 8080;”。
- 保存文件并重新启动Nginx服务器。
配置IIS服务器:
- 打开IIS服务器管理器。
- 在左侧导航栏中,找到要配置的网站,并右键单击以打开属性。
- 在“网站属性”对话框中,选择“网站”选项卡。
- 在“网站”选项卡中,找到“TCP端口”或“SSL端口”字段,根据需要选择相应的端口类型。
- 将端口号更改为所需的端口号。例如,将“80”更改为“8080”。
- 点击“应用”按钮保存更改。
配置Tomcat服务器:
- 打开Tomcat服务器的配置文件server.xml。该文件位于Tomcat安装目录的conf文件夹中。
- 在配置文件中找到“Connector”元素,它定义了Tomcat监听HTTP请求的端口号。
- 在“Connector”元素中,找到“port”属性,并将其值更改为所需的端口号。例如,将“8080”更改为“8888”。
- 保存文件并重新启动Tomcat服务器。
配置其他类型的服务器:
具体配置步骤可能因不同类型的服务器而异。通常,可以在服务器的配置文件中找到类似于“Listen”或“Port”的关键字,并将其值更改为所需的端口号。根据服务器的不同,可能还需要进行其他额外的配置。建议参考官方文档或相关资源进行具体操作。无论使用哪种服务器,更改web站点端口后,需要确保防火墙或网络设备中的端口转发规则已更新,以便将外部请求正确传递到新的端口号。
1年前